Starting day one with the practice in 2008, Dr. Kevin Crawford, founder of Advanced Dermatology, began implementing NextGen® Ambulatory EHR and NextGen® Practice Management. “I looked into several different options, but after seeing NextGen’s solutions it seemed to fit the best with what I had envisioned for the office,” explained Dr. Crawford. After viewing several EHR demonstrations choosing NextGen Healthcare was the most logical choice. “NextGen’s EHR just seems to flow better and the product design makes the most sense,” he said. Dr. Crawford’s experience in the Air Force and his residency at Emory University allowed him to compare the ease of using an efficient EHR vs. paper charts. “Judging from my experience in the Air Force and during my residency, an EHR is much more efficient,” Dr. Crawford described. “EHRs are easier to navigate rather than leafing through a chart, and it allows me to be more mobile, which is convenient since I have a satellite office.”
Dermatology templates help fulfill a vision, increase efficiency
Envisioning a thriving practice that ran smoothly and efficiently was Dr. Crawford’s goal for his practice from the beginning. NextGen Healthcare’s dermatology-specific templates helped him achieve exactly that by providing a framework for an effective workflow. “The templates are efficient and fast when you have everything you need on the screen,” Dr. Crawford said. “I like how the clinical and surgical templates flow—it covers everything that a physician needs.” Specifically, Dr. Crawford describes the Quick Exam template. “It allows you to examine and document multiple lesions within a short period of time, which allows for an efficient office encounter,” he said. Not only is Dr. Crawford a fan of Quick Exam, but as a dermatologic surgeon he values NextGen Healthcare’s surgical solutions. “The surgical dermatology templates are specific to the needs of dermatologic surgeons. The templates offer simple and efficient documentation for the vast majority of Moh’s surgical procedures—including flaps, grafts, excisions, and other surgical cases, and that is what I like the most,” he said.

Increased patient volume—case load counts
Increasing the number of patients from 20 patients daily to approximately 60 daily was one of Dr. Crawford’s goals. Since reimbursement is decreasing, practices must treat a certain number of patients in order to maintain costs and provide proper care. “You have to see at least 30 to 50 patients daily and provide treatment accurately and efficiently — I think that NextGen allows you to do that,” described Dr. Crawford.
“I’ve had NextGen since the first day I opened my practice,” said Dr. Crawford. “NextGen has allowed me to efficiently see patients as I have steadily increased my case load. I don’t believe I could be any more efficient in a paper system in a paper system, “ he added.
